Producer Gabriela Quirós waited for a tsetse fly to bite her so we could film the action for a Deep Look episode on these insects. Tsetse flies transmit sleeping sickness to humans and nagana to cattle in many African countries. This particular fly is one of the research subjects of medical entomologist Geoff Attardo, at the University of California, Davis. All his flies, which are reared in captivity, are uninfected.
